La Casa Roja

El Remate, Lake Peten Itzá, Peten

     Casa Roja is a small rustic ecotourism "hub"in El Remate on Lake Peten Itza. Our thatched-roofed houses were built using local materials only and recreating the Maya’s colors and built-in style. Casa Roja is comfortable and affordable. Our visitors may use our bikes to get around the village or may rent our kayaks to explore the lake... Our vegetarian food is healthy, nutritious and delicious! At Casa Roja you may also recover your energy after exploring the jungle or plan your next adventure!

WHAT TO DO IN AND AROUND EL REMATE...

     El Remate is a great starting place to discover El Peten and all it has to offer. We are only half an our away from Tikal, so you may enjoy a sunrise and sunset over the magnificent ruins and still get back to El Remate so you don’t miss all the fun! The Biotopo Cerro Cahui is only 400 meters away from our doorstep! El Remate is a favorite with hikers and bikers. If you like swimming, kayaking or realaxing under the sun after your archaeological explorations this is the place to be! El Remate is a particularly good birding site and stargazers will simply fall in love with the place. Explorers are discovering our walks to other lagoons and archaeological sites around the region as well as our fantastic night wildlife spotting expeditions on Lake Peten Itzá.
